Commit graph

560 commits

Author SHA1 Message Date
Thibault Duplessis 4916bc8eee fix old cookie remover 2013-06-11 12:55:30 +02:00
Thibault Duplessis b4eb16caa4 play sound on arriving challenge 2013-06-11 12:50:41 +02:00
Thibault Duplessis 3d4f024ebd store sound settings in js local storage 2013-06-11 12:41:21 +02:00
Thibault Duplessis 59fb081808 throttle playSound 2013-06-11 02:29:11 +02:00
Thibault Duplessis fa0f03eb35 real AI rematch 2013-06-10 13:35:28 +02:00
Thibault Duplessis affcbec754 lobby graph grid 2013-06-10 13:11:02 +02:00
Thibault Duplessis d10d7c0694 less confusing elo range validation 2013-06-10 12:55:30 +02:00
Thibault Duplessis 515f908649 alternate way to show the colorpicker 2013-06-10 12:48:23 +02:00
Thibault Duplessis bd6b758c4d show rated games to anon 2013-06-10 12:34:40 +02:00
Thibault Duplessis 67449f2935 deal with crowded lobby 2013-06-10 11:52:25 +02:00
Thibault Duplessis fc5c3f9856 funny bg image 2013-06-10 01:12:36 +02:00
Thibault Duplessis 4bc0358e9a complete dual lobby 2013-06-10 00:01:04 +02:00
Thibault Duplessis 46d0837a9f show only graph lobby 2013-06-09 14:04:53 +02:00
Thibault Duplessis eaa31e1119 try to prevent lobby race condition 2013-06-09 03:34:44 +02:00
Thibault Duplessis ce18609522 improve game filters 2013-06-09 02:30:32 +02:00
Thibault Duplessis f2419d89d6 show hooks as soon as possible 2013-06-08 23:54:49 +02:00
Thibault Duplessis d112fb1947 consider games from position as chess960 for stockfish 2013-06-08 23:37:06 +02:00
Thibault Duplessis bc5a491bb7 show engine users in lobby 2013-06-08 20:13:48 +02:00
Thibault Duplessis 32c1d0e6e8 fix lobby variant filter 2013-06-08 19:58:28 +02:00
Thibault Duplessis 0674a420db complete new lobby with chart 2013-06-08 19:24:30 +02:00
Thibault Duplessis edd97d2e38 start hook chart implementation 2013-06-08 12:41:05 +02:00
Thibault Duplessis abd2d6ab78 s/ELO/Elo 2013-06-07 16:41:52 +02:00
Thibault Duplessis 4b0c014a0c fix game chat in analysis mode 2013-06-07 16:38:40 +02:00
Thibault Duplessis 64291c2eaf allow to view hook owner in lobby 2013-06-07 16:38:22 +02:00
Thibault Duplessis 7bb0af507c remove lobby chess960 link 2013-06-07 15:29:51 +02:00
Thibault Duplessis 1e72d42efe fix position of no-hook link 2013-06-07 12:44:43 +02:00
Thibault Duplessis ad72f00262 make AI play fast moves first 2013-06-06 17:38:21 +02:00
Thibault Duplessis 4b147bd3c5 simplify realtime games UI 2013-06-06 16:52:06 +02:00
Thibault Duplessis 9db79ad555 more progress on AI rewrite 2013-06-06 13:56:24 +02:00
Thibault Duplessis b8bca722d9 hide home left column to anon 2013-06-05 17:07:19 +02:00
Thibault Duplessis 09c550a62d fix site header in dark theme 2013-06-05 15:03:25 +02:00
Thibault Duplessis 964913ce58 review AI logging 2013-06-05 15:00:59 +02:00
Thibault Duplessis 080afeee05 complete challenge implementation 2013-06-05 13:55:16 +02:00
Thibault Duplessis a852fe6fbe challenge wip 2013-06-05 10:08:22 +02:00
Thibault Duplessis c4eb4807e9 restore required js lib 2013-06-04 20:01:57 +02:00
Thibault Duplessis 524b76a702 new server for ai 2013-06-04 18:05:35 +02:00
Thibault Duplessis 1109981800 improve ai server 2013-06-04 16:27:07 +02:00
Thibault Duplessis 4f7dbf4d6c fix signin button style 2013-06-04 12:55:27 +02:00
Thibault Duplessis 01960c4769 only one hook per player 2013-06-04 12:53:43 +02:00
Thibault Duplessis 8c0fce29a8 update user ranking every 10 minutes 2013-06-04 12:05:41 +02:00
Thibault Duplessis 79c933b31e update todo list 2013-06-03 13:34:43 +02:00
Thibault Duplessis a8a8446f04 merge stylesheets 2013-06-03 12:12:04 +02:00
Thibault Duplessis 9937edd546 fix computer analysis 2013-06-03 11:40:47 +02:00
Thibault Duplessis 0ff0b1110d fix analysis near end floating point 2013-06-03 01:34:18 +02:00
Thibault Duplessis f1cdfd53af update todo list 2013-06-02 23:29:01 +02:00
Thibault Duplessis abc2de6c3c fix date formatters 2013-06-02 20:04:19 +02:00
Thibault Duplessis 68b426c987 when websocket connection fails, try other url (should fix opera <6) 2013-06-02 19:33:34 +02:00
Thibault Duplessis 5f050133ce clear unread cache on message deletion 2013-06-02 18:18:07 +02:00
Thibault Duplessis 80baf856dc toggle friends box on title click 2013-06-02 17:44:41 +02:00
Thibault Duplessis 70c483dff8 trolls PMs are invisible to other users 2013-06-02 16:18:52 +02:00
Thibault Duplessis 472eed6315 fix game join creator redirect 2013-06-02 15:02:31 +02:00
Thibault Duplessis 0ead257827 update todo list 2013-06-02 13:04:26 +02:00
Thibault Duplessis 021c54e2a9 better friend suggestions, using popular online users 2013-06-01 13:45:52 +02:00
Thibault Duplessis aa312a632d block/unblock UI 2013-05-31 23:48:04 +02:00
Thibault Duplessis c9b52a9d9e update todo 2013-05-31 21:11:15 +02:00
Thibault Duplessis 7f367f8896 resize chats 2013-05-31 19:34:33 +02:00
Thibault Duplessis a7a8948b2f cross-link following-followers pages 2013-05-31 19:12:33 +02:00
Thibault Duplessis a4116f16d3 unbreak chat scrolling a bit 2013-05-31 18:31:16 +02:00
Thibault Duplessis 461e767532 better "continue from here" feature 2013-05-31 17:55:11 +02:00
Thibault Duplessis fca4725577 fix selection of finished games to include stalemate 2013-05-31 17:00:26 +02:00
Thibault Duplessis f2a83824c1 only lowercase usernames in security db 2013-05-31 16:46:20 +02:00
Thibault Duplessis 007663b987 redesign view fen / view pgn 2013-05-31 00:36:18 +02:00
Thibault Duplessis f40d65cdbb update todo 2013-05-30 23:38:23 +02:00
Thibault Duplessis ab2267ff2d update todo list 2013-05-30 12:36:52 +02:00
Thibault Duplessis b635bb320a use forum post redirection in recent and team posts 2013-05-30 12:13:09 +02:00
Thibault Duplessis a2b8487656 only registered users ask for friend resync 2013-05-30 11:55:04 +02:00
Thibault Duplessis 7cb5de7f95 don't show team leaders activity in mod logs 2013-05-30 09:17:05 +02:00
Thibault Duplessis b268ce2b43 fix hook repo partitioning 2013-05-30 08:03:55 +02:00
Thibault Duplessis cd64094ec1 keep the hook list in sync 2013-05-30 07:51:40 +02:00
Thibault Duplessis d601cadb43 more tweaks for small screens 2013-05-29 23:34:35 +02:00
Thibault Duplessis 3d62d36962 resize timeline for small screens 2013-05-29 23:11:22 +02:00
Thibault Duplessis 0742f66f87 prevent duplicated usernames in friend box 2013-05-29 22:00:14 +02:00
Thibault Duplessis 23077c0aa1 update todo list 2013-05-29 19:21:42 +02:00
Thibault Duplessis 59c36bfbae preload friend box and show number of friends 2013-05-29 19:18:15 +02:00
Thibault Duplessis bb2e63ac48 refactor hub and socket actors 2013-05-29 17:46:21 +02:00
Thibault Duplessis ca8542b617 update todo 2013-05-29 16:19:53 +02:00
Thibault Duplessis 314f38799e fix topic order 2013-05-29 15:31:24 +02:00
Thibault Duplessis 245772ccbd logging tweaks 2013-05-29 12:55:11 +02:00
Thibault Duplessis 0498e8d8bf update todo 2013-05-29 09:07:13 +02:00
Thibault Duplessis 1be7085949 translate profile 2013-05-28 23:58:56 +02:00
Thibault Duplessis e8525b8a15 longer usernames in chats 2013-05-28 23:34:13 +02:00
Thibault Duplessis 48602196bc preview unread messages 2013-05-28 23:15:13 +02:00
Thibault Duplessis 4bd8142736 Revert "fix user average elo counter using mongodb aggregation"
This reverts commit 260b51be90.
2013-05-28 18:26:41 +02:00
Thibault Duplessis 95b3c18928 fix user average elo counter using mongodb aggregation 2013-05-28 18:26:09 +02:00
Thibault Duplessis 046399060d give team creators moderator powers on their forums 2013-05-28 15:53:32 +02:00
Thibault Duplessis 14a53b0a6f show opponent chat status on game start 2013-05-28 14:35:04 +02:00
Thibault Duplessis 589c1219c8 delegate bookmark click event 2013-05-28 00:51:38 +02:00
Thibault Duplessis 3c2a7693b0 show user link when writing a message to preset dest 2013-05-28 00:49:10 +02:00
Thibault Duplessis 4fe13f0ee9 use forum post redirect in timeline and post creation 2013-05-27 17:17:45 +02:00
Thibault Duplessis d40c014f5a show all followers in friend box 2013-05-27 17:01:09 +02:00
Thibault Duplessis 892ac89255 fix homepage boxes autoscroll 2013-05-25 16:00:28 +02:00
Thibault Duplessis f91b2c7bce delegate captcha square click event 2013-05-25 15:34:37 +02:00
Thibault Duplessis 950e6f9f36 upgrade jquery to 2.0.1 2013-05-25 01:17:03 +02:00
Thibault Duplessis f50e7fac2b search for user forum posts 2013-05-25 00:38:11 +02:00
Thibault Duplessis c5a61285f3 use timeago to show dates 2013-05-24 22:48:56 +02:00
Thibault Duplessis f51ed0c0a4 create a single timeline entry per event 2013-05-24 19:19:08 +02:00
Thibault Duplessis 5435de297a progress on user timeline 2013-05-24 18:27:42 +02:00
Thibault Duplessis bc7c02203e parallelize user infos creation 2013-05-23 20:03:43 +02:00
Thibault Duplessis b4d89f0929 more work on followers and user profile 2013-05-23 18:59:46 +02:00
Thibault Duplessis 2836eb9a0f move from friend to relation, implement future sequence 2013-05-23 12:53:16 +02:00